
Cover image: Crystal structure of a nucleosome-polyamide complex. DNA (gray and brown) is wound twice around the core histone complex (blue, green, orange, and yellow) to form the nucleosome. A polyamide linker (pink polymer) tethers the aligned major groove at two sites 80 bp apart on the DNA. See the article by Edayathamungalam et al. on pages 6864–6869.
